Ref " Currently needing a reel of certified cable & plugs. "

Why buy plugs / sockets. I had lots of plug / socket failures / catch fire.
They were all first cut off. Soldered and taped on the first system 17 years ago.
On my new systems since then they get cut off on install. Never had a panel fail.
